Constantinea subulifera Setchell 1906

Publication Details
Constantinea subulifera Setchell 1906: 172, no fig.

Published in: Setchell, W.A. (1906). A revision of the genus Constantinea. Nouva Notarisia 21: 162-173.

Type Information
Syntype localities: "On the shores of the Strait of Juan de Fuca at Esquimalt and Victoria, B. C. and Mat-mats Bay, Washington, as well as near Seattle and on San Juan and Whidbey Islands, Washington."; (Setchell 1906: 173) Lectotype [Whidbey Island, Washington, U.S.A.; designated by whom?]: N.L. Gardner; UC; 93196 (Yoshida 1998: 665) Notes: Lindstrom & Scagel (1987: 2210): "TYPE LOCALITY: Whiidbey Island, Washington. HOLOTYPE: UC 93196! undated, leg. N. L. Gardner, with immature reproductive filaments (female), immature tetrasporangia (different specimens on same sheet)."

Origin of Species Name
Adjective (Latin), bearing sharp points.
